نتایج جستجو برای: ضوابط ocl

تعداد نتایج: 4416  

Journal: :ECEASST 2011
Joanna Chimiak-Opoka Birgit Demuth Andreas Awenius Dan Ioan Chiorean Sebastien Gabel Lars Hamann Edward D. Willink

Previously we have developed the idea of an Integrated Development Environment for OCL (IDE4OCL). Based on the OCL community’s feedback we have also designed and published an IDE4OCL feature model. Here we present a report on selected OCL tools developed by the authors and their teams. Each author gives an overview of their OCL tool, provides a top level architecture, and gives an evaluation of...

2013
Harald Störrle

The OCL is often perceived as difficult to learn and use. In previous research, we have defined experimental query languages exhibiting higher levels of usability than OCL. However, none of these alternatives can rival OCL in terms of adoption and support. In an attempt to leverage the lessons learned from our research and make it accessible to the OCL community, we propose the OCL Query API (O...

2014
Achim D. Brucker Tony Clark Carolina Dania Geri Georg Martin Gogolla Frédéric Jouault Ernest Teniente Burkhart Wolff

During the panel session at the OCL workshop, the OCL community discussed, stimulated by short presentations by OCL experts, potential future extensions and improvements of the OCL. As such, this panel discussion continued the discussion that started at the OCL meeting in Aachen in 2013 and on which we reported in the proceedings of the last year’s OCL workshop. This collaborative paper, to whi...

Journal: :ECEASST 2011
Dan Ioan Chiorean Ileana Ober Vladiela Petrascu

This paper discusses about teaching software modeling by using OCL specifications, in the context in which the web represents the main source of information. The raise of the interest for models induced a higher need for clear and complete specifications. In case of models specified by means of MOF-based languages, adding OCL constraints proved to be an interesting answer to this need. Several ...

2006
Manuel Clavel Marina Egea

In this paper we present the ITP/OCL tool, a rewritingbased tool that supports automatic validation of UML class diagrams with respect to OCL constraints. Its implementation is directly based on the equational specification of UML+OCL class diagrams. It is written entirely in Maude making extensive use of its reflective capabilities. We also give notice of the Visual ITP/OCL, a Java graphical i...

2003
Stephan Flake Wolfgang Müller

The textual Object Constraint Language (OCL) is an official part of the Unified Modeling Language (UML). It is primarily used to formulate restrictions for UML class diagrams. Additionally, it is possible to refer to UML Statechart states in OCL expressions to reason about currently activated states. However, neither the current OCL standard nor the proposal for the new OCL 2.0 version integrat...

2008
Achim D. Brucker Burkhart Wolff

We present the theorem proving environment HOL-OCL that is integrated in a Model-driven Engineering (MDE) framework. HOL-OCL allows to reason over UML class models annotated with OCL specifications. Thus, HOL-OCL strengthens a crucial part of the UML to an objectoriented formal method. HOL-OCL provides several derived proof calculi that allow for formal derivations establishing the validity of ...

2008
Achim D. Brucker Burkhart Wolff

We present the theorem proving environment HOL-OCL that is integrated in a Model-driven Engineering (MDE) framework. HOL-OCL allows to reason over UML class models annotated with OCL specifications. Thus, HOL-OCL strengthens a crucial part of the UML to an objectoriented formal method. HOL-OCL provides several derived proof calculi that allow for formal derivations establishing the validity of ...

2008
Manuel Clavel Marina Egea Miguel A. Garćıa de Dios

In this paper we report on our experience developing the Eye OCL Software (EOS) evaluator, a Java component for efficient OCL evaluation. We first motivate the need for an efficient implementation of OCL in order to cope with novel usages of the language. We then discuss some aspects that, based on our experience, should be taken into account when building an OCL evaluator for medium-large scen...

2013
Young-Man Yoon Hyun-Cheol Kim Kyu-Ho So Chang-Hyun Kim

The hypochlorite ion (OCl(-)) is a widely used disinfecting agent in pig rearing in Korea, but its residual effect on CH4 production from pig slurry is unclear. The objective of this study was to investigate the inhibition effects of residual OCl(-) on CH4 production during the initial anaerobic digestion stage of pig slurry. Three organic concentrations (9.9, 26.2 and 43.7 g/L) of volatile sol...

نمودار تعداد نتایج جستجو در هر سال

با کلیک روی نمودار نتایج را به سال انتشار فیلتر کنید